One of the primary motivations for undertaking the methodology review was that, previously, several categories in the private sector were estimated using a residual calculation method, based essentially on the difference between total health expenditures and public sector health expenditures. As a consequence, any error made in estimating the total was deposited in the private sector. This was particularly evident for non-prescribed drugs which were estimated as the residual of total drug sales minus the estimated prescribed drug sales.
